The Gauge isolation ring is designed to isolate gauges
or pressure switches from solids in process flow and to
ensure accurate pressure readings. The isolation ring
utilizes a specifically designed flush-mounted flexible
inner cylinder, behind which is a clean captive liquid.
As process flows through the pipe, it exerts pressure
through the flexible cylinder to the captive liquid.
Pressure is monitored by the gauge or switch which
is completely isolated from process flow.
Features and Benefits
Gauge is in contact only with captive liquid and
never directly with the process liquid
Isolating the gauge from solids in process flow results in accurate readings.
Gauge can be removed for calibration, repair or
replacement, without interrupting process flow.
Unique flexible cylinder prevents plugging, which
means pressure readings are more reliable and accurate.
Incidental design eliminate accidental breakage
Adaptable to a variety of process conditions and
applications.
Will not clog (which is not true of diaphragm seals)
Specifications:
Housing:
Isolation Ring: Carbon Steel, 316 Stainless Steel
Isolation Spool: Carbon Steel
Assembly Flanges:
Isolation Ring: Carbon Steel, 316 Stainless, CPVC
Isolation Spool: Carbon Steel, 316 Stainless, CPVC
Inner Flexible Wall:
Isolation Ring: Rubber Seals, PTFE
Captive Sensing Liquid:
Isolation Ring: 50% water / 50% Propylene Glycol
Silicone Oil (FDA Approved)
Fluorosilicone
Mineral Oil
Distilled Water
Sizes:
Isolation Ring: 2" through 20"
Isolation Spool: 2" through 12" |
